About Surfers Healing 

Izzy and Danielle Paskowitz founded Surfers Healing because of their son Isaiah, who has autism. He struggled with meltdowns and sensory overload but riding the waves with his father calmed him down. The weightlessness and rhythms of the ocean offer a surf therapy experience. Not everyone has a championship surfer for a dad, so the Paskowitz family invited others to join them at the beach. Their idea caught on, and now Surfers Healing is a nationwide, grassroots non-profit organization. They are the original surf camp for children with autism. Although autism now affects 1 in 59 children in the U.S., Surfers Healing doesn't think in thousands. They think in ones. One child. One family. One perfect day at the beach.
